Comprehending Low-VOC Paints



When you choose low-VOC paints, you're opting for a product that sends out fewer unstable organic substances, which can be dangerous to both your health and wellness and the environment.



VOCs are chemicals found in lots of paint items that can vaporize right into the air and add to interior air pollution. By selecting low-VOC choices, you're reducing the variety of these discharges, making your home more secure.

Low-VOC paints usually have 50 grams per liter or fewer VOCs, contrasted to standard paints that can consist of up to 250 grams per litre. This indicates that when you repaint your home with low-VOC items, you're not just deciding for aesthetics; you're likewise taking an action towards a much healthier interior setting.

These paints are available in a variety of finishes and shades, so you will not have to compromise on design. They appropriate for both exterior and interior tasks, giving durability and coverage like their standard counterparts.

And also, numerous makers are now focusing on developing low-VOC solutions without compromising efficiency. Recognizing low-VOC paints encourages you to make educated choices for your home and wellness while contributing to ecological preservation.

Possible Drawbacks to Take Into Consideration



While low-VOC paints supply many advantages, there are some potential disadvantages to remember. One significant worry is their efficiency compared to conventional paints. Low-VOC options might not always offer the exact same level of resilience and protection, which can bring about even more constant touch-ups or a need for additional coats. This can be frustrating and lengthy throughout your painting project.

One more problem is the drying time. Low-VOC paints commonly take longer to completely dry than their high-VOC equivalents, which can expand your job timeline. If you get on a limited schedule, this might be a disadvantage to think about.

You must additionally understand that low-VOC paints can often have a various surface or texture. If you're aiming for a certain aesthetic, make sure to evaluate examples to make sure the result fulfills your assumptions.

Finally, while low-VOC paints are usually safer, they can still produce some fumes. Appropriate air flow is crucial throughout and after application, so be prepared to air out your space properly.
